Lines Matching refs:pFile
208 static int inmemClose(sqlite3_file *pFile){ in inmemClose() argument
209 VHandle *p = (VHandle*)pFile; in inmemClose()
220 sqlite3_file *pFile, /* Read from this open file */ in inmemRead() argument
225 VHandle *pHandle = (VHandle*)pFile; in inmemRead()
241 sqlite3_file *pFile, /* Write to this file */ in inmemWrite() argument
246 VHandle *pHandle = (VHandle*)pFile; in inmemWrite()
266 static int inmemTruncate(sqlite3_file *pFile, sqlite3_int64 iSize){ in inmemTruncate() argument
267 VHandle *pHandle = (VHandle*)pFile; in inmemTruncate()
272 static int inmemSync(sqlite3_file *pFile, int flags){ in inmemSync() argument
275 static int inmemFileSize(sqlite3_file *pFile, sqlite3_int64 *pSize){ in inmemFileSize() argument
276 *pSize = ((VHandle*)pFile)->pVFile->sz; in inmemFileSize()
279 static int inmemLock(sqlite3_file *pFile, int type){ in inmemLock() argument
282 static int inmemUnlock(sqlite3_file *pFile, int type){ in inmemUnlock() argument
285 static int inmemCheckReservedLock(sqlite3_file *pFile, int *pOut){ in inmemCheckReservedLock() argument
289 static int inmemFileControl(sqlite3_file *pFile, int op, void *pArg){ in inmemFileControl() argument
292 static int inmemSectorSize(sqlite3_file *pFile){ in inmemSectorSize() argument
295 static int inmemDeviceCharacteristics(sqlite3_file *pFile){ in inmemDeviceCharacteristics() argument
334 sqlite3_file *pFile, in inmemOpen() argument
339 VHandle *pHandle = (VHandle*)pFile; in inmemOpen()
345 pFile->pMethods = &VHandleMethods; in inmemOpen()